About Yolanthe
The ancient Greek name Yolanthe exudes an enchanting aura with its violet flower symbolism. Composed of the elements "ion" (violet) and "anthos" (flower), it evokes the delicate beauty and fragrant blooms of the violet flower.
Like the blossoms it represents, Yolanthe is often associated with virtues of love, truth, and modesty. It's a name that subtly conveys these cherished qualities, making it a meaningful choice for parents who wish to instill them in their child.
